
꽃이나 잎으로 만든 고리 모양의 장식물.
A wreath of flowers, leaves, or other materials, worn on the head or hung as a decoration.
예문:
"The bride wore a delicate garland of jasmine in her hair."
"They hung a festive garland of pine branches over the fireplace."
업적에 대해 주어지는 상이나 영예.
A prize, honor, or distinction awarded for achievement.
예문:
"The young poet won the highest garland of the literary festival."
"He retired from the sport with many garlands to his name."
시나 민요 등을 모아 놓은 문학 선집.
A collection of short literary pieces, such as poems or ballads; an anthology.
예문:
"The scholar discovered an 18th-century garland of folk songs in the attic."
"This rare garland contains several previously unknown sonnets."
화환이나 꽃줄기로 사람이나 사물을 장식하다.
To adorn or crown someone or something with a wreath or chain of flowers.
예문:
"The villagers garlanded the returning heroes with bright marigolds."
"The statues were garlanded with ivy for the spring festival."
